There are blower kits on the market designed for a variety of purposes. Or at least there used to be kits, I don't recall seeing any advertised recently. The ones I remember fell into two broad categories.
The first was for big pickups used for towing. I suspect those have left the market because most people wanting to tow are now using Diesel. Those kits were engineered to make a big gas motor like a 454 pull harder without sacrificing drivability.
The other was for cars like my Corvette. Some guys can never go fast enough and a blower on an already fast car will make it faster. I don't have a feel for how those affected drivability because I don't recall ever seeing a car with the kit. I do know that service would be more difficult because that blower would further crowd an already very tight engine compartment.
The point I'm trying to make is that the more radical your motor the less pleasant the truck will be to drive. The more radical the motor the more likely it will have a high idle, making it difficult at stops and in parking lots. It is also likely to run hotter making it harder to cruise car shows or other events. The more radical the motor the more time you will spend (and or money) keeping it serviced. And the more radical the motor the more likely you are to break parts.
